I really enjoyed this meeting, at last we have a decent track unlike the farce of a track we had last year. Gutted I didnt go, wish I had have now. There seemed to be less crashes but better racing this year and No one can complain about the winner Jason Crump was brilliant.

 

I think the main talking point has to be the Nicholls/Sayfudtinov punch up. I couldnt belive the reaction of Emil, on the biggest stage of our sport he has to show it like that. I dont excuse Scott Nicholls one bit, he shouldnt have reacted like that especially when Ashley Holloway barged him aswell. Nicholls didnt do anything wrong in the race, it was just hard racing. I saw Derek Sneddon fence Richard Sweetman last week and even that didnt end up in a punch up. How hard a rider is Emil, if he dishes it out he should learn how to take it. Hes just a joke, I dont care how talented a rider he is i wont cheer for that prat now. :angry:

 

Another incident was the Andersen/Pedersen one, Im no fan of Nicki but excluding him was a complete joke. I thought it should have been all 3 back, even if he thought Hans had drifted off his line into Nicki's then fair enough, but to exclude Nicki was just bonkers. The Harris one was right, he touched Hans Hans went down a bit easy but it was contact none the less. There was some great racing, the heat when Scotty and AJ had a great battle was good and I though the semi when Gollob/Ulamek and Lindgren were close for a time, many other heats aswell.

 

Good showing from Bomber, better from Scott compared to Rubbish hes served us in previous rounds. Kennett did okay but faded later, pity Tai didnt get a ride.

 

All in all I enjoyed this, Skys coverage was excellent I couldnt fault them they even stayed untill after the fireworks display. Still not convinced about Charlie Webster, but impressed with Keith (forgot his second name/presenter), I just wish Mark Loram would smile. :lol:

 

Bring on Next year, im 100% going Well done to Crump
